Direct Audio (Pulse Code
Modulation – PCM)
Pulse-code modulation (PCM) is a method used to digitally represent sampled analog
signals. It is the standard form of digital audio in computers, Compact Discs, digital
telephony and other digital audio applications. In a PCM stream, the amplitude of the
analog signal is sampled regularly at uniform intervals, and each sample is quantized to
the nearest value within a range of digital steps.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pulse-code_modulation

AUDIO SAMPLING File Size Constraints - Bit-
depth
In digital audio using pulse-code modulation (PCM), bit depth is the number of bits of
information in each sample, and it directly corresponds to the resolution of each
sample. Examples of bit depth include Compact Disc Digital Audio, which uses 16 bits
per sample, and DVD-Audio and Blu-ray Disc which can support up to 24 bits per
sample.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Audio_bit_depth
